Self-Hosted Deployment Plan
Deploy sites to a custom server via SSH + rsync + nginx, alongside the existing git-based (GitHub/GitLab Pages) publishing.
Design Decisions
- Git push always happens when a
GitRemoteis configured — regardless of deployment target. - Self-hosted deploy is additive — rsyncs to the server on top of the git push.
- User selects
deploymentTargeton the Site (GIT_PAGES,SELF_HOSTED, orNONE) — controls which URL is the primary published URL and which prereqs are validated on publish. - Custom domain lives in
SelfHostedConfig, not onSite. Custom domains for git pages are handled outside Indie.

Step 7 — SshRsyncDeployer Implementation (New)
File: service/SshRsyncDeployer.java:
Key operations:
deploy():
- Render site files to temp directory
- Expand
{domain}placeholder indeployPathtoconfig.getDomain() - Decrypt SSH key to temp file (chmod 0600, delete after)
ssh <user>@<host> -p <port> -i <keyfile> "mkdir -p <deployPath>"rsync -avz --delete -e "ssh -p <port> -i <keyfile> -o StrictHostKeyChecking=accept-new" <tempDir>/ <user>@<host>:<deployPath>/- Generate nginx config string for the domain
- Write nginx config to temp file, rsync it to
<nginxSitesPath>/<domain>on server ssh <user>@<host> -i <keyfile> "sudo ln -sf <nginxSitesPath>/<domain> /etc/nginx/sites-enabled/ && sudo nginx -s reload"- Clean up temp files
- Return
"https://" + domain + "/"
Nginx config template:
server {
listen 80;
server_name <domain>;
root <deployPath>;
index index.html;
location / {
try_files $uri $uri/ /index.html;
}
}
Optionally support SSL: if nginxSslEnabled, also generate a listen 443 ssl; block with placeholder cert paths, or skip SSL (user configures separately).
remove():
- SSH
rm -rf <deployPath> - SSH
sudo rm <nginxSitesPath>/<domain> /etc/nginx/sites-enabled/<domain> - SSH
sudo nginx -s reload

Server-Side Prerequisites
The SSH user on the target server needs:
- Write access to the
deployPathdirectory - sudo NOPASSWD for:
deploy-user ALL=(ALL) NOPASSWD: /usr/sbin/nginx -s reload, \ /bin/ln -sf /etc/nginx/sites-available/* /etc/nginx/sites-enabled/, \ /bin/rm /etc/nginx/sites-enabled/*, \ /bin/rm /etc/nginx/sites-available/*
